- Basilique Notre Dame d’Afrique - Visit the stunning Church of Notre Dame d’Afrique, which majestically overlooks the long bay above Bab El Oued. It offers breathtaking views and showcases exquisite ecclesiastical architecture.
- Kasbah of Algiers - Next, explore the ancient 10th-century city known as the Kasbah “The Citadelle.” Stroll along its cobbled narrow streets and discover the intricate houses, palaces, and mosques from the Ottoman era.
- Ketchaoua Mosque - Arrive at one of the best-preserved Ottoman mosques in the lower Casbah, the 17th-century Ketchaoua Mosque, a remarkable sight for many visitors.
- The Palais des Rais - Bastion 23 - Continue to Bastion 23 Palace, a significant and prestigious historical monument in Algiers, located by the sea. This complex of three palaces (17, 18, and 23) invites you to explore its historical significance and secret rooms.
- Algiers port - Pass by the Mosque of the Fishermen and stroll along the Seafront, reminiscent of the port of Marseille with its colorful small vessels and beautiful European buildings.
- Boulevard Des Martyrs - Head downtown to the Martyr’s Square, where you can admire a large modern mosque in vivid yellow and an ex-colonial church.
- La Grande Poste d’Alger - Walk past the grandest building in downtown, the Grand Post Office, a splendid example of early 20th-century French-designed Moorish architecture.
- Le Jardin d’Essai du Hamma - After exploring the bustling downtown, visit the inviting Botanical Garden of El Hamma. This expansive garden is dedicated to the collection and preservation of a wide variety of plants, gigantic trees, and features a central area with fountains and lawns, offering a perfect escape to relax.
- Memorial du Martyr - The next stop is the iconic 92-meter-tall Monument to the Martyrs, perched on a hill and overlooking the entire city. It is visible from various angles in Algiers, providing excellent photo opportunities from certain vantage points.
